技术文摘
MySQL中创建数据库语句的实现方法
MySQL中创建数据库语句的实现方法
在数据库管理领域,MySQL作为一款广泛应用的关系型数据库管理系统,掌握其创建数据库语句的实现方法至关重要。无论是新手开发者搭建测试环境,还是专业人士构建大型项目的数据库架构,创建数据库都是首要步骤。
在MySQL中,使用“CREATE DATABASE”语句来创建数据库。其基本语法结构简洁明了:CREATE DATABASE [IF NOT EXISTS] database_name; 这里的“IF NOT EXISTS”是可选参数,作用是在创建数据库时进行检查。若指定的数据库不存在,则正常创建;若已存在,系统不会报错,而是跳过创建操作。这一参数能有效避免重复创建数据库导致的错误。
例如,我们想要创建一个名为“test_db”的数据库,只需在MySQL命令行或者相关的数据库管理工具中输入:CREATE DATABASE IF NOT EXISTS test_db; 按下回车键后,系统便会执行创建操作。
在实际应用场景中,可能还需要对数据库的字符集进行设置。不同的字符集决定了数据库能够存储和处理的字符类型和范围。通过“CREATE DATABASE database_name CHARACTER SET charset_name;”语句来实现。比如创建一个使用UTF - 8字符集的数据库“new_db”,代码为:CREATE DATABASE new_db CHARACTER SET utf8mb4; UTF - 8是目前广泛使用的字符集,能够支持多种语言和特殊字符。
另外,在企业级开发中,为了确保数据的安全性和管理的便利性,可能会对数据库进行权限控制等高级操作。在创建数据库时,这些因素也需要考虑进去。可以结合MySQL的用户管理和权限设置相关命令,为不同用户分配对新创建数据库的不同操作权限。
MySQL中创建数据库语句的实现方法虽然基础,但却是数据库操作的核心环节之一。熟练掌握创建数据库的基本语法、字符集设置以及相关的高级操作,能够为后续的数据存储、查询和管理工作奠定坚实的基础,助力开发者高效地完成各种项目的数据库构建任务。
TAGS: 数据库创建 MySQL语句 mysql技术 mysql数据库创建
- Shell 中 set -e 的具体运用
- Shell 中 set -u 与 set +u 的具体运用
- Ubuntu 上次重启时间的查询方法及命令汇总
- Linux 上七个列出磁盘信息的命令详析
- 在 Linux 中运用 pwgen 命令创建随机密码的办法
- 在 Linux 中利用 locate 与 find 实现不区分大小写的文件搜索
- Linux 中使用 Systemctl 列出所有服务的操作指南
- Go 中 Protobuf 与 gRPC 的使用教程
- Golang 中 Token 验证的应用
- 将 PostgreSQL 借助 GORM 集成至 Go 框架
- Golang channel 死锁的多种情况总结
- Goland 自动注释配置的实现
- Go 中实现设置 http 请求超时的方法
- Golang 并发控制模型的达成
- Golang 原生 HTTP 包实现多种 GET 请求方式